The Philippine Statistics Authority (PSA) - La Union Provincial Statistical Office joins in the annual activity of the Local Government Unit (LGU) of San Juan, dubbed as “Danggayan sa Barangay 2024,” from 06 February to 21 March 2024 that aims to extend basic services to the residents in their respective barangays.

LGU San Juan partnered with PSA - La Union and PSA - Regional Statistical Services Office I (RSSO I) for the dissemination of information on the Birth Registration Assistance Project (BRAP) as well as to conduct mobile registration and disseminate on civil registration and the Community-Based Monitoring System (CBMS) in all component barangays of the municipality.

The BRAP is one of the major programs currently implemented by the PSA to ensure that all births of Filipinos in the marginalized sector, particularly those belonging to the Indigenous People (IP), Muslim Filipinos, and the poorest sector, are registered in their Local Civil Registry Offices (LCROs). Meanwhile, the CBMS which will be integrated with the Census of Population (PopCen) is a nationwide undertaking of the PSA in 2024 with the goal to update the social registries of the national government agencies, particularly the Department of Social Welfare and Development.

Among the other services offered during Danggayan sa Barangay 2024 are free bloodtyping, medical checkups, medicine, and legal consultation, as well as Social Security Services (SSS) contribution and real property tax payment.

As of 13 March 2024, a total of 114 birth records from LGU San Juan have been submitted for verification through the BRAP, of which a total of 10 registrants have successfully completed the BRAP registration, with four of them having successfully received birth certificates printed in Security Paper (SecPa) and six waiting to receive their birth certificates.
